X
Forgot Password

If you have forgotten your password you can enter your email here and get a temporary password sent to your email.

Resource Name
PDF Report How to cite
An Open-Source MATLAB-to-Python Compiler (RRID:SCR_008409)
Copy Citation Copied
Resource Information

URL: http://ompc.juricap.com

Proper Citation: An Open-Source MATLAB-to-Python Compiler (RRID:SCR_008409)

Description: OMPC aims to enable reuse of the huge open and free code base of MATLAB on a free and faster growing Python platform. Running Python and MATLAB in a single interpreter avoids issues with running two separate applications. Python adds general purpose programming libraries to the convenient syntax of the language of technical computing. OMPC is not an interpreter, it lets Python to do the work. This means that if Python gets faster OMPC gets faster too. OMPC translates the m-files preserving the structure of the original programs as much as possible. Although OMPC comes with a library that emulates the features of numerical array of MATLAB there is nothing that will stop you from running the translated code the way you like it. This means that you could run the OMPC generated code on IronPython, Jython, PyPy or whatever else if you write your own numerical class. Sponsors: This resource is supported by RIKEN Brain Science Institute.

Synonyms: OMPC

Resource Type: software development tool, software resource, software application, compiler

Keywords: code, compiler, python, matlab, computng, software, program

Expand All
This resource

is related to

Python Programming Language

is related to

MATLAB

Usage and Citation Metrics

We found {{ ctrl2.mentions.total_count }} mentions in open access literature.

We have not found any literature mentions for this resource.

We are searching literature mentions for this resource.

Most recent articles:

{{ mention._source.dc.creators[0].familyName }} {{ mention._source.dc.creators[0].initials }}, et al. ({{ mention._source.dc.publicationYear }}) {{ mention._source.dc.title }} {{ mention._source.dc.publishers[0].name }}, {{ mention._source.dc.publishers[0].volume }}({{ mention._source.dc.publishers[0].issue }}), {{ mention._source.dc.publishers[0].pagination }}. (PMID:{{ mention._id.replace('PMID:', '') }})

Checkfor all resource mentions.

Collaborator Network

A list of researchers who have used the resource and an author search tool

Find mentions based on location


{{ ctrl2.mentions.errors.location }}

A list of researchers who have used the resource and an author search tool. This is available for resources that have literature mentions.

Ratings and Alerts

No rating or validation information has been found for An Open-Source MATLAB-to-Python Compiler.

No alerts have been found for An Open-Source MATLAB-to-Python Compiler.

Data and Source Information